    Barbara Lee Niven (née Bucholz; born 26 February 1953 [1]) is an American actress, writer, and producer, best known for her performances in Hallmark and Lifetime movies, and for television roles in Pensacola: Wings of Gold, One Life to Live, Cedar Cove, and Chesapeake Shores.

    David Niven Jr. (born 15 December 1942) [1] is a British film producer, film actor [2] and script writer who was an executive at Paramount Pictures and Columbia Pictures. [ 3 ] [ 4 ] He is the son of actor David Niven [ 5 ] and Primula Rollo.

    Cedar Cove is a drama television series on the Hallmark Channel that aired from July 20, 2013 to September 26, 2015. [1] Based on author Debbie Macomber's book series of the same name [broken anchor], Cedar Cove focused on Municipal Court Judge Olivia Lockhart's professional and personal life and the townsfolk surrounding her.
